Responsibilities The Embedded Microsystems and Sensors Group at Draper is seeking a Principal Systems Engineer to develop and manage requirements, architecture, interface documentation, and system specifications for systems in mission domains such as: embedded secure communications, advanced electronics miniaturization, edge processing and computing, trustworthy secure platforms, and autonomous air/sea vehicles. This role will involve working across a multi-disciplinary team (including external and internal stakeholders) innovating new microelectronics system solutions over the full system development lifecycle. The group has multidisciplinary proficiencies in secure systems architecture, hardware security and resilience, software security and resilience, system validation and accreditation, sensor development and validation, and cryptography.
